Mercury appears retrograde 3 times a year for approximately 3 weeks at a time. Here’s the kicker ~ I attach a 3 week shadow on each side making it a 9 week period altogether.
Not all of Mercury retrograde is negative, though. Yes, cell phones and computers can get glitchy; the light can come on in your car and you take it to the mechanic and nothing is wrong with it. ( I always tell people, unless it’s the break light or something important, wait until after the retrograde to get it checked because it just might fix itself!) Anything with communication and transportation can go haywire and if you’re a Gemini or a Virgo, ruled by Mercury, it can be even more frustrating.
You must really be careful of what you say and how you say it. Words can be misconstrued. It’s also a bad time to start anything new or sign important contracts or documents. The exception can be someone who is born with Mercury retrograde ~ it does not affect them as much.
So what can possibly be positive? Lots! Mercury retrograde is an excellent time to contact or hear from people from your past! Rather than solicit new clients, return to your sphere of influence. Reach out to someone you need to REconcile with. It’s an awesome time to REconnect. Go back and FINISH old projects so when the retrograde period is over you can begin new endeavors with a clean slate. It’s not the best time to get married but how about REmarried? Rather than plan a trip to some place new, why not REvisit a favorite destination? Different people have different opinions on traveling while Mercury is retrograde. If it can be avoided, it probably should. Some plans may have to be REscheduled. It’s almost impossible to hook up with new people but an excellent time to get together with old friends or plan a REunion! Just about anything you can put “RE” in front of works. Refurbish, redo, reconnect etc. The one exception can be remodeling. If it’s your first time doing it and contracts are involved, try and wait until after. Things will have to be REdone.
Don’t go to a new agency, partner, or job if you can help it. Try to connect new endeavors with the past if that makes sense. Also, if you’ve had a dilemma you may now suddenly have an epiphany. If you’ve been waiting for something or someone to arrive it could happen now!
We all have the ability to focus on the positive and make the most of trying situations. Use your energy wisely and constructively. Rather than branching out in new directions, go down a tried and true path. Be patient and really cautious with the words you choose and use. Drive extra carefully. Take time to REview. Think before you take action as your mind (Mercury) could be playing tricks on you! Stay as focused as possible and don’t let it run your life. Astrologers note: I use a solar chart beginning with 0 degrees of the Sun Sign on the Ascendant. I then use equal house cusps, following with the next sign ~ 2nd House 0 Aquarius and so forth.
I do the Solstice and Equinox charts from a mundane perspective. I like to look at how the chart might affect our nation over the next 3 months until the Spring Equinox. You can also apply the info personally.
On December the 21, the Sun will enter Capricorn at 0 degrees which marks the beginning of the Winter Solstice. At that point and over the next few days, the Sun will snuggle (conjunct) up with Pluto which entered Capricorn in November of 2008. Pluto is all about total transformation ~ destruction and resurrection! Capricorn represents Corporate America, Conservatism, and Capital. Upon Pluto’s entry into Capricorn we saw the downturn in the economy and the devastation of major corporations.
Not only are the Sun and Pluto together in the Winter Solstice chart, they are on the Ascendant! (Starting point/ruler of chart). I think this is when the ‘shit hits the fan’!
